[The impact of the computerized unique therapeutic card (Computer Assisted Drug Therapy) in a cardiac care setting]

A computerized therapeutic card system significantly reduced medication errors in a cardiology department by improving legibility and dose accuracy. This digital tool enhances patient safety and streamlines the prescribing and administration process.

Context:

  • Adverse drug events pose a significant risk in healthcare settings.
  • Effective management of the therapeutic-pharmacological process is crucial for patient safety.
  • Existing documentation methods can lead to critical errors in medication management.

Purpose:

  • To develop and implement a computerized therapeutic card system (STU) in a cardiology department.
  • To utilize the Deming Cycle for systematic development and improvement.
  • To enhance the safety and efficiency of drug prescribing and administration.

Summary:

  • A multi-professional team developed and implemented a computerized STU using the Deming Cycle.
  • The system addressed critical issues in clinical documentation and the therapeutic-pharmacological process.
  • Key improvements included enhanced legibility, accurate drug dosing, and better record alignment.

Impact:

  • Reduced errors in handwriting legibility by 71%.
  • Improved accuracy in drug dose and selection by 29%.
  • Enhanced alignment between medical and nursing records by 26% and subject identification by 38%.

Therapeutic Drug Monitoring: Affecting Factors

Therapeutic Drug Monitoring (TDM) is the clinical practice of measuring specific drug levels in a patient's blood or body tissues to manage and optimize therapy. TDM is crucial for drugs with narrow therapeutic windows, like warfarin and phenytoin, where incorrect doses can lead to treatment failure or severe side effects.
